common/sphinx: make onionpacket.routinginfo a dynamic member.

Still asserts that it's the standard size, but makes it a dynamic
member.  For simpliciy, changes the parse_onionpacket API (it must be
a tal object now, so we might as well allocate it here to catch all
the callers).

Signed-off-by: Rusty Russell <rusty@rustcorp.com.au>
